What Screen Resolution Means On A Laptop

Screen resolution is the count of pixels across and down: width × height. 1920×1080 means 1,920 pixels across and 1,080 pixels down. That pair is the starting point for anything display-related: sharper text, more space for windows, clearer photos, cleaner game edges.

Two other terms get mixed in with resolution:

  • Native resolution: The panel’s built-in pixel grid. When your system outputs this exact size, each “signal pixel” maps to one physical pixel.
  • Scaling: A setting that changes how big text and UI appear. Scaling can keep the output resolution the same while changing the “looks like” size you experience.

So you’re usually hunting two answers: the pixel size being output, and the scaling level used for text and UI. Get both, and you’ll know what’s happening.

Find Resolution On Windows 11 And Windows 10

Windows shows the active resolution in Display settings. It also labels one option as “Recommended,” which is often the panel’s native pixel size.

  1. Right-click the desktop, pick Display settings.
  2. Scroll to Display resolution.
  3. Read the selected value (example: 1920 × 1080).
  4. Check Scale in the same screen (example: 125%).

Windows Tip: Confirm The Number For Each Monitor

If your laptop is plugged into a second screen, Windows can show a different resolution on each display. In Display settings, click the monitor rectangle (1, 2, 3) that matches your laptop panel, then read Display resolution for that screen. People often read the external display by mistake and assume it’s the laptop’s panel.

Find Resolution On macOS

macOS has two layers: the panel’s pixel grid, and the “looks like” scaled setting. On many Mac laptops, you’ll see choices like “Larger Text” and “More Space.” Those are scaling presets.

  1. Open System Settings.
  2. Go to Displays.
  3. Find Resolution (you may see preset tiles).
  4. Pick a tile to see its pixel size or the “looks like” size, depending on your model.

macOS Tip: “Looks Like” Versus Panel Pixels

If your Mac shows a “looks like” size, you can still treat it as useful info: it tells you how much usable space you’re choosing. If you need the panel’s exact pixels (say you’re recording a video at native size), check the display’s technical specs in About This Mac or the model’s spec sheet, then compare it with what you set in Displays.

Find Resolution On Linux

Linux desktops differ, but two paths are common.

  • GNOME (Ubuntu default): Settings → Displays → read Resolution and Scale.
  • KDE Plasma: System Settings → Display and Monitor → Display Configuration.

If you prefer a terminal check, many systems include xrandr. It lists connected displays and marks the active mode with an asterisk. The active line (example: 1920×1080*) is the current output resolution.

Fast Cross-Check Methods That Catch Mistakes

Display settings are usually right, but it’s smart to verify when something feels off: text looks fuzzy, screenshots aren’t the size you expected, or an external monitor was used recently. These checks take a minute and can save you hours of guessing.

Check A Screenshot’s Pixel Size

A screenshot captures the active output size. If you take a full-screen screenshot, then view the file’s properties, you’ll see its pixel dimensions. On Windows, right-click the screenshot → Properties → Details. On macOS, select the file → Get Info. On ChromeOS, view file info in the Files app.

This method is handy when scaling confuses the picture. Scaling can make UI bigger, but the screenshot still records the output pixel size.

Use A Browser Window As A Ruler

If you need a quick sanity check and you don’t want to dig into menus: open a browser and make it full screen. Many web “viewport size” testers show the visible area in pixels. It won’t always equal the full panel resolution if there’s a taskbar or dock, but it will land close enough to spot a wrong setting fast.

Read Your GPU Control Panel, If You Use One

Some laptops run a GPU app that can override display modes when you launch games or plug in external screens. If you use Intel, AMD, or NVIDIA tools, check their display section and confirm the laptop panel mode matches what your system settings show.

When system settings and the GPU app disagree, trust the one that controls the final output. Your screenshot check above will tell you which one is winning.

Common Traps That Make Resolution Look Wrong

If your settings show a high pixel count but the screen still feels off, one of these is usually the reason. Each one has a clean fix.

Scaling Makes It Feel Like A Lower Resolution

Scaling changes the size of text and UI. At 200% scaling, buttons look larger and you see less “space” for windows. Some people assume that means the resolution is lower. It isn’t. The pixels can stay high while the UI gets bigger.

How to verify: take a screenshot and check its pixel size. If the screenshot is 2560×1600, that’s the output, even if icons look large.

“Recommended” Is Not Always What You Want

On Windows, “Recommended” often matches the panel’s pixel grid. On some setups, Windows suggests a lower value to keep text larger, or it remembers an older mode after docking. If you want the panel’s native pixels, try the highest resolution that keeps text clear and UI stable.

External Displays Can Change Your Laptop Panel Mode

Docking can leave you in a strange state: the external screen runs fine, while the laptop panel flips to a lower output. This can happen after using duplicate mode, using a projector, or swapping cables.

Fix: go to Display settings, select the laptop display rectangle, then set the resolution again for that display. After that, take a fresh screenshot to confirm the pixel size changed.

Refresh Rate Confusion

Resolution is pixel size. Refresh rate is how many times per second the image updates (60Hz, 120Hz, 144Hz). They’re linked in some menus, so people mix them up. If a game feels smoother after a change, that might be refresh rate, not resolution.

If your menu shows “1920×1080 120Hz,” the resolution part is 1920×1080. The rest is speed, not pixel count.

How To Pick The Right Resolution Setting

Once you know your laptop’s numbers, the next question is what to run day to day. Most people do best with native resolution plus a sane scaling level. That keeps text crisp and avoids blur from resampling.

When Native Resolution Is The Best Choice

  • Reading and writing: crisp text, clean edges.
  • Photo and video work: fewer surprises when you export or crop.
  • Screen recording: predictable pixel size for your capture.

When A Lower Resolution Can Make Sense

Lowering resolution can help on older GPUs in games, or when you want larger UI without using scaling. The trade-off is softness. Text and icons can look smeared since the panel is drawing a smaller image across a larger pixel grid.

If you need performance in a game, try changing resolution inside the game first. Keep the desktop at native. That way your normal desktop stays sharp.

When Scaling Is The Cleaner Move

If your eyes get tired from tiny text, scaling is usually the cleaner fix. It keeps the pixel grid working at full detail while making text readable. On Windows, try 125% or 150%. On Mac laptops, try the next step toward “Larger Text.”

What To Do If The Resolution Option You Want Is Missing

Sometimes you know the panel should run at a higher pixel size, but the option isn’t there. This is usually driver or display detection, not a mystery panel swap.

Try A Clean Re-Detect On Windows

Unplug external displays, then reboot. After restart, open Display settings and check the list again. If the correct mode still isn’t listed, update your graphics driver from your laptop maker’s site, then try again. Windows Update can lag behind laptop-specific driver builds.

Check Cable Limits With External Screens

If your laptop is connected to a monitor and you can’t reach the monitor’s expected resolution, the cable or adapter can be the limiter. Older HDMI versions and cheap dongles can cap pixel size or refresh rate. Swap in a known-good cable, then recheck the display mode list.

On macOS, Confirm You’re On The Right Display

With two screens attached, macOS lets you set each display’s resolution. Make sure you’ve clicked the laptop panel in Displays settings. If you’re changing the external screen while staring at the laptop, it can feel like nothing works.

A Simple Checklist You Can Reuse Anytime

  1. Open display settings and write down the resolution (width × height).
  2. Write down scaling (percent on Windows, preset on macOS, scale on Linux).
  3. Disconnect any external display, then check again if numbers seem odd.
  4. Take a full-screen screenshot and confirm its pixel size.
  5. If the right option is missing, update the graphics driver and recheck.

Do that once, and you’ll always know what your laptop is outputting, what your eyes are seeing, and what to change when something feels off.
